Definition:
Land degradation in drylands resulting from various factors, including
climatic variations and human activities.

This persistent reduction or loss of the biological or economic productivity
of drylands occurs on all continents (except Antarctica) and affects the
livelihoods of millions of people, including a large proportion of the poor in
drylands.
